TRADE MINISTER, DR DORIS UZOKA-ANITE CONGRATULATES TINUBU ON HIS TRIUMPH AT SUPREME COURT

Share This

TRADE MINISTER, DR DORIS UZOKA-ANITE CONGRATULATES TINUBU ON HIS TRIUMPH AT SUPREME COURT

The Honourable Minister for Industry, Trade and Investment; Dr Doris Uzoka-Anite has congratulated her principal, His Excellency, President Bola Ahmed Tinubu GCFR on the affirmation of his electoral victory by the apex court on Thursday, 26th of October, 2023. Dr Uzoka-Anite described the victory as the will of God and also a win for Nigerians and democracy, which will further rejig the administration's commitment to the Renewed Hope mandate for a better and stronger Nigeria.
The Minister also used the opportunity to call on all Nigerian regardless of their party affiliations, religion and political sentiments to rally around President  Tinubu-led administration in its quest to achieve all numerous plans to put Nigeria back on the path of prosperity and economic profitability. She also disclosed that; since the election petition has been put to rest by the apex court, the administration will now focus more on delivering its campaign promises.

“ President Tinubu’s projection for the economy is to ensure all hands are on deck to attract more investment into Nigeria which will create jobs and also give room for many existing and new Small and Medium-Sized Enterprises SMEs to thrive while providing a robust value chain in the Agric sector aimed at enhancing food security. With this victory, President Tinubu will focus more on delivering the $1 trillion economy for Nigeria in the next three years.”

“We are also very sure of an impending economic boom; through investors who are ready to inject their money into Nigeria’s economy by setting up more industries which will power the actualization of 15 million direct and indirect jobs the administration promised during the campaign. The administration is also working round the clock to strengthen the Naira through heavy investment in Food Security, Economic Growth and Job Creation, Improving Security, Level Playing field for Individuals and organizations, Rule of Law, Fighting Corruption, Access to Capital, Ending Poverty, and a host of others.”

“I share in Mr President’s pot full of joy and I want to further commit my unwavering support and commitment to actualizing the Nigeria of our dreams.” She further disclosed.
